![]() |
20 Business Ideas to Grow Your Business in 2025 |
1. Online Course Creation
Creating online courses allows you to share your knowledge while generating passive income. Platforms like Teachable and Udemy offer tools to build and market your courses to a global audience. Focus on solving a problem or fulfilling a need within your niche to maximize enrollment and profits. A well structured course can become a long-term asset, earning you income year after year. Consistency in marketing and updates will ensure your course remains relevant.
2. Affiliate Marketing
Affiliate marketing involves promoting products or services and earning a commission on every sale made through your link. It's ideal for content creators and bloggers who already have an audience. Learn more about starting with affiliate marketing at Affiliate Marketing Hub. Choosing the right products and building trust with your audience are critical factors for success in affiliate marketing.
3. Dropshipping Store
Dropshipping lets you sell products without holding inventory. You manage your store and customer service, while a supplier handles shipping. Platforms like Shopify make setting up a dropshipping store straightforward and scalable. Research trending products, optimize your marketing strategies, and provide exceptional customer service to grow your dropshipping business sustainably.
4. Freelance Writing
Freelance writing is an accessible way to start a business from home. Writers can specialize in blogs, technical writing, copywriting, and more. Platforms like Upwork and Fiverr connect freelancers to global clients. Building a portfolio, specializing in a niche, and consistently delivering quality work are essential to stand out and grow your freelance writing career.
5. Virtual Assistant Services
Virtual assistants handle tasks like scheduling, email management, and customer service. As more businesses go remote, demand for VAs is rising. Learn how to become a VA at Belay Solutions. Offering specialized services, such as social media management or bookkeeping, can help differentiate you and command higher rates.
6. Social Media Management
Businesses need help managing their social media presence. A social media manager creates content, plans campaigns, and engages audiences. Certification courses from Hootsuite Academy can boost credibility. Staying updated on algorithm changes, platform trends, and new tools will help you deliver measurable results for clients and grow your business.
7. Graphic Design Services
Graphic designers create visual content for websites, brands, and marketing campaigns. Programs like Adobe Creative Cloud are essential tools. Build a portfolio on platforms like Behance to attract clients. Developing a signature style and networking with marketing agencies can lead to consistent freelance gigs or even full-time opportunities.
8. Web Development
Web development skills are in high demand. Developers create functional, aesthetically pleasing websites that improve user experience. Learn coding from freeCodeCamp to start your journey. Specializing in WordPress, Shopify, or custom development can position you as an expert and attract higher-paying clients.
9. SEO Consulting
SEO consultants help businesses improve their Google rankings through keyword research, on-page optimization, and link-building strategies. SEO knowledge is vital for any website owner aiming to grow online. Certification from Moz Academy can establish your authority in this field. Delivering real results with case studies can help you command premium rates.
10. Content Creation
Content creators produce videos, blogs, or podcasts that inform, entertain, or inspire. They monetize through ads, sponsorships, and product placements. Building a brand takes time, but consistent effort in producing quality content can lead to significant passive income. Learn more about becoming a content creator at ConvertKit and use platforms like YouTube or Medium to distribute your work widely. Engaging storytelling, SEO optimization, and audience interaction are crucial to building a loyal fan base and growing revenue streams.
11. Online Coaching
Online coaching spans niches like health, career development, and business strategy. Coaches offer structured guidance through one-on-one sessions or group programs. Platforms like CoachAccountable and Zoom allow seamless interaction with clients. Strong branding and client testimonials can significantly boost your growth.
12. E-book Publishing
E-books offer a low-cost way to publish and reach a global audience. Whether fiction or non-fiction, you can self-publish through Amazon Kindle Direct Publishing (KDP) and retain control over royalties. Writing high-quality, well-marketed e-books can provide a stable source of passive income.
13. Handmade Crafts
Selling handmade products taps into the growing desire for personalized, artisanal goods. Items like jewelry, pottery, and home decor are popular on platforms like Etsy. Building a strong brand presence and storytelling can set your store apart and attract loyal customers.
14. Print on Demand
Print on demand allows you to design products like t-shirts, mugs, and tote bags without upfront inventory costs. Services like Printful manage production and shipping. Focus on niche designs that cater to specific audiences for better market traction.
15. Subscription Boxes
Subscription boxes curate niche products and deliver them monthly to subscribers. These businesses thrive on offering novelty and value. Learn how to start a subscription box business at Cratejoy, and consider focusing on underserved niches for faster growth.
16. Mobile App Development
Mobile app developers create apps that solve problems or entertain users. You can freelance or launch your apps on marketplaces like Apple App Store and Google Play Store. Continuous updates and user feedback are key to success.
17. Digital Marketing Agency
A digital marketing agency offers SEO, PPC, and social media services to businesses wanting to grow their online presence. Start small with one specialty and expand your services. The Google Digital Garage offers free training to help you build expertise.
18. Photography Services
Professional photographers can specialize in weddings, portraits, or commercial work. A strong portfolio and word-of-mouth referrals are crucial for growth. Use platforms like SmugMug to showcase your work and attract new clients.
19. Event Planning
Event planners organize corporate events, weddings, and private parties. Attention to detail, creativity, and negotiation skills are vital. Gain certification through Eventbrite Academy and start by offering services to friends and local businesses to build a portfolio.
20. Personal Chef Services
Personal chefs prepare customized meals for busy individuals and families. This service is ideal in urban areas where time is limited but demand for healthy, home-cooked meals is high. Certification from American Personal & Private Chef Association can boost your credibility and client trust.
Conclusion
Choosing the right business idea is the first step toward a thriving venture. Whether you're interested in technology, creative industries, or hands-on services, there are endless opportunities to grow your business in 2025. Focus on market research, continuous learning, and customer satisfaction to ensure long-term success. Ready to take the first step? Explore AI tools at GPTOnline.ai to help turn your vision into reality!
Frequently Asked Questions (F.A.Q)
Q1. What is the best small business to start in 2025?
A: Digital services like SEO consulting, online courses, mobile app development, and AI-powered tools are expected to dominate due to increasing digital adoption.
Q2. How can I start a business with no money?
A: You can start by offering freelance writing, virtual assistant services, graphic design, or affiliate marketing — all you need is skill and a laptop.
Q3. What business ideas are most profitable?
A: E-commerce, app development, SaaS products, and digital marketing agencies are highly profitable because they can scale and offer recurring revenue.
Q4. How do I choose the right business idea?
A: Focus on your passions, skills, and market demand. Start small, test your idea, and pivot based on customer feedback.
Q5. Where can I find support and tools for growing my business?
A: Use platforms like Shopify, Teachable, and GPTOnline.ai for tools, courses, and AI-powered help to accelerate your business growth.
Q6. What are the best business ideas in Nepal?
A: Delivery services, online teaching, agri-business, digital marketing, and tourism-focused businesses are great opportunities in Nepal.
Q7. What are some good business ideas in Kathmandu?
A: Coworking spaces, boutique cafes, IT solutions, real estate services, and eco-tourism are promising in Kathmandu's growing economy.
Q8. What are the top business ideas for startups?
A: SaaS businesses, mobile app startups, eco-friendly product brands, and AI-based services are trending for startups.
Q9. What business ideas are suitable for students?
A: Freelance writing, print-on-demand, online tutoring, YouTube content creation, and reselling products online are perfect for students.
Q10. What business ideas can students start in Nepal?
A: Online tuition, TikTok/Instagram content creation, small online shops, gadget repair services, and organizing small local events.
Q11. What are some best business ideas for women?
A: Handmade crafts, blogging, home-based bakeries, virtual assistance, and wellness or fitness coaching are ideal for women entrepreneurs.
Q12. What are some easy business ideas for beginners?
A: Affiliate marketing, print-on-demand, blogging, dropshipping, pet care services, and freelance services (writing, designing) are beginner-friendly.
Q13. What business ideas will trend in 2025?
A: AI services, online education, virtual event planning, personalized wellness solutions, and sustainable businesses will dominate in 2025.
Q14. What are the best business ideas available in Hindi?
A: ब्लॉगिंग (Blogging), यूट्यूब चैनल (YouTube Channel), डिजिटल मार्केटिंग (Digital Marketing), ऑनलाइन ट्यूटरिंग (Online Tutoring), और फ्रीलांसिंग (Freelancing) सबसे अच्छे विकल्प हैं।
Q15. What are the best books for business ideas?
A: Some top recommendations include "The Lean Startup" by Eric Ries, "Zero to One" by Peter Thiel, and "Start With Why" by Simon Sinek.